Default insulating an intake?

recently i was wondering if insulating an intake tube or CAI with the insulation* that ppl put on the bottom side of their hood who have turbos, would help the air coming through the tube keep cool from the engine bay heat? (turbo or not)

&has anyone else wondered?

*if not that sort of insulation, any other type of insulation..

Default Re: insulating an intake?

A reflective wrap is useful when the air in the pipe is cooler then the under-hood temperatures. I use one on my blower intake pipe. In my case post blower would not be useful.
